WebMost states require a minimum tread depth of at least 2/32 of an inch. Most modern ties have wear indictors built into the tire that indicate when the tire tread has reached the 2/32 mark and should be replaced. Several states require 4/32 tread depth on front (steering) wheels since tread depth directly affects controllability.

Measure from the bottom of the straight edge to the top of the tread. This is your tire height in inches. 4. WebThe proportion between a tire's height and width is the aspect ratio. Appearing after the slash in the tire size code, the aspect ratio tells you the sidewall as a percentage of the width. http://kridib.com/2024/04/21/tyre-terms-that-every-automobile-mechanic-should-know-glossary-of-tyre-terms-tyre-terminology/ Web7 Nov 2014 · The 2 digit number ( 65) is the Aspect Ratio. It is the ratio of the height of the tire’s cross-section to its width. The number 65 means the height is equal to 65% of the width of the tire. The letter ( R) stands for Radial. This means the layers run radially across the tire. The number ( 17) is Wheel Diameter.

This tire size (P225/60R16 97Z) will help describe the meaning of these different sections. The (P) stands for the P-metric size. P-metric means it's fitted for passenger vehicles like cars, light trucks, SUVs, and minivans.
